libdcp
Class Hierarchy
This inheritance list is sorted roughly, but not completely, alphabetically:
[detail level 12345]
 Cdcp::ASDCPErrorSuspender
 Cdcp::AssetReader< R, F >
 Cdcp::AssetWriterParent class for classes which can write MXF-based assets
 Cdcp::AtmosAssetWriterA helper class for writing to AtmosAssets
 Cdcp::PictureAssetWriterParent class for classes which write picture assets
 Cdcp::SoundAssetWriterA helper class for writing to SoundAssets
 Cdcp::Bitstream
 Cdcp::CertificateA wrapper for an X509 certificate
 Cdcp::CertificateChainA chain of any number of certificates, from root to leaf
 Cdcp::ChromaticityA representation of a x,y,z chromaticity, where z = 1 - x - y
 Cdcp::ColourAn RGB colour
 Cdcp::ColourConversionA representation of all the parameters involved the colourspace conversion of a YUV image to XYZ (via RGB)
 Cdcp::StringPrivate::Composition
 Cdcp::ContentVersion
 Cdcp::order::Context
 CCryptoContext
 Cdcp::CryptoContext< T >
 Cdcp::Data
 Cdcp::ArrayDataClass to hold an arbitrary block of data
 Cdcp::MonoPictureFrameA single frame of a 2D (monoscopic) picture asset
 Cdcp::StereoPictureFrame::Part
 Cdcp::DCPA class to create or read a DCP
 Cdcp::DecryptedKDMA decrypted KDM
 Cdcp::DecryptedKDMKeyAn un- or de-crypted key from a KDM
 Cdcp::EncryptedKDMAn encrypted KDM
 CEntityResolver
 CLocalFileResolver
 Cdcp::EqualityOptionsA class to describe what "equality" means for a particular test
 CErrorHandler
 CDCPErrorHandler
 Cstd::exceptionSTL class
 Cstd::runtime_errorSTL class
 Cdcp::order::Font
 Cdcp::SubtitleAsset::Font
 Cdcp::FractionA fraction (i.e. a thing with an integer numerator and an integer denominator)
 Cdcp::Frame< R, B >
 Cdcp::Frame< ASDCP::PCM::MXFReader, ASDCP::PCM::FrameBuffer >
 Cdcp::SoundFrame
 Cdcp::FrameInfoInformation about a single frame (either a monoscopic frame or a left or right eye stereoscopic frame)
 Cdcp::FSKCreate frequency-shift-keyed samples for encoding synchronization signals
 Cdcp::KeyA key for decrypting/encrypting assets
 Cdcp::LanguageTag
 CLinesCharactersResult
 Cdcp::LoadFontNodeParser for LoadFont nodes from subtitle XML
 Cdcp::InteropLoadFontNode
 Cdcp::SMPTELoadFontNodeParser for LoadFont nodes from SMPTE subtitle XML
 Cdcp::LocalTimeA representation of a local time (down to the second), including its offset from GMT (equivalent to xs:dateTime)
 Cdcp::Luminance
 Cdcp::MainSoundConfiguration
 Cdcp::MXFParent for classes which represent MXF files
 Cdcp::AtmosAssetAn asset of Dolby ATMOS sound data
 Cdcp::PictureAssetAn asset made up of JPEG2000 data
 Cdcp::SMPTESubtitleAssetA set of subtitles to be read and/or written in the SMPTE format
 Cdcp::SoundAssetRepresentation of a sound asset
 Cdcp::MXFMetadataMetadata that is written to a MXF file's header
 Cdcp::NameFormat
 Cdcp::ObjectSome part of a DCP that has a UUID
 Cdcp::AssetParent class for DCP assets, i.e. picture, sound, subtitles, closed captions, CPLs, fonts
 Cdcp::PKL
 Cdcp::PKL::Asset
 Cdcp::ReelA reel within a DCP; the part which actually refers to picture, sound, subtitle, marker and Atmos data
 Cdcp::ReelAssetAn entry in a <Reel> which refers to a use of a piece of content
 Cdcp::OpenJPEGImageA wrapper of libopenjpeg's opj_image_t
 Cdcp::order::Part
 Cdcp::order::Image
 Cdcp::order::String
 Cdcp::order::Subtitle
 Cdcp::order::Text
 Cdcp::Rating
 Cdcp::RatingSystem
 Cdcp::RefA reference to an asset which is identified by a universally-unique identifier (UUID)
 Cdcp::SizeThe integer, two-dimensional size of something
 CState
 Cdcp::StereoPictureFrameA single frame of a 3D (stereoscopic) picture asset
 CStringToXMLCh
 Cdcp::LanguageTag::Subtag
 Cdcp::LanguageTag::ExtlangSubtag
 Cdcp::LanguageTag::LanguageSubtag
 Cdcp::LanguageTag::RegionSubtag
 Cdcp::LanguageTag::ScriptSubtag
 Cdcp::LanguageTag::VariantSubtag
 Cdcp::LanguageTag::SubtagData
 Cdcp::Subtitle
 Cdcp::SubtitleImageA bitmap subtitle with all the associated attributes
 Cdcp::SubtitleStringA single line of subtitle text with all the associated attributes
 Cdcp::TimeA representation of time within a DCP
 Cdcp::TransferFunctionA transfer function represented by a lookup table
 Cdcp::GammaTransferFunctionA description of a gamma function of the f(x) = x^g where g is the gamma
 Cdcp::IdentityTransferFunction
 Cdcp::ModifiedGammaTransferFunction
 Cdcp::SGamut3TransferFunction
 Cdcp::VerificationNote
 CXMLValidationError